Job Search and Career Advice Platform

Enable job alerts via email!

Team Leader (Wind)

Renewable Energy Systems Ltd

Glasgow

On-site

GBP 40,000 - 50,000

Full time

29 days ago

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A leading renewable energy company based in Campbeltown is seeking a Team Leader to oversee Technicians while ensuring compliance with health and safety standards. The ideal candidate will have a strong background in wind turbine maintenance and experience in leading teams. This role offers a chance to contribute to impactful renewable energy projects and encompasses responsibilities in team management, safety adherence, and operational excellence.

Benefits

Competitive package with a wide range of benefits and rewards

Qualifications

  • Experience in leading teams is required.
  • Mechanical or Electrical fault finding experience necessary.
  • Ability to read and interpret schematic diagrams and technical manuals.

Responsibilities

  • Line management of a team of Technicians.
  • Ensure adherence to HSQE requirements.
  • Support and carry out quality checks to ensure compliance.

Skills

Strong approach to safe working practices
Excellent communication skills
Attention to detail
Ability to work independently and as part of a team
Strong problem-solving skills

Education

Mechanical or Electrical Engineering Qualification (Minimum Level 3 NVQ)
Full UK driving licence

Tools

Microsoft Office applications
Job description

Our passionate and experienced people deliver successful clean energy projects globally.

Driving a clean energy future through state-of-the-art renewable technologies.

Browse our latest resources, including company updates, customer stories, industry insights, and research reports.

Join a collaborative team of passionate individuals who engage in meaningful, stimulating, and world-changing work.

We live our mission, celebrate the people making it happen and transform the way the world produces and consumes energy.

Like our business, we’re truly global – but proudly local. Find contact and location details for every RES office.

Do you want to work to make Power for Good?

We're the world's largest independent renewable energy company , guided by a simple yet powerful vision to create a future where everyone has access to affordable, zero carbon energy.

We know that achieving our ambitions would be impossible without our people. Because we're tackling some of the world's toughest problems, we need the very best people to help us. They're our most important asset so that's why we continually invest in them.

RES is a family with a diverse workforce, and we are dedicated to the personal and professional growth of our people, no matter what stage of their career s they're at. We can promise you rewarding work which makes a real impact, the chance to learn from inspiring colleagues from across a growing, global network and opportunities to grow personally and professionally.

Our competitive package offers a wide range of benefits and rewards.

The p osition

The Team Leader holds the same duties as a Technician with additional responsibilities

The ideal candidate will be an experienced Technician who has good leadership capabilities, project management skills and dedication to delivering a world class O&M service.

The Team Leader will Line Manager up to 2-10 Technicians in a region and be accountable to the Operations Manager for the performance of the team and the region.

This role will be based in Campbeltown.

Accountabilities

The responsibilities of the Team Leader include all the responsibilities within the Technician job role, with the addition of the items below.

Note – the Team Leader may be allocated fewer sites to manage to ensure time can be allocated to the additional responsibilities.

  • Line management of a team of Technicians, ensuring adherence to HSQE requirements at all time
  • Staff recruitment, training, and competency planning
  • Day to day planning alongside the co-ordinator for the team of Technicians
  • Working with the Coordinator for responding to call outs from the monitoring team
  • Attendance at weekly coordination calls and relaying information back to the team
  • Always demonstrate leadership for health and safety and help improve safety standards across the team
  • Set high standard for quality and compliance of maintenance tasks, and lead by example in this area
  • Review and approve work orders in the company CMMS
  • Support the allocation of downtime events so that the correct downtime cause and penalising status can be recorded, and ensuring good commercial awareness when doing so during the monthly call
  • Discuss performance on a weekly to the Wind O&M Manager and demonstrate accountability for the performance of their region
  • Ensuring callout rota has full coverage
  • Support and carry out quality checks to ensure the high standard of all sites in the region and ensuring compliance with the O&M contract when requested
  • Ensuring records are maintained and the CMMS is used to its fullest extent
  • Supporting recruitment and new staff onboarding activities
  • Providing support to fill resource gaps within the region
  • Maintain and develop relevant specialist Skills
  • Support budgeting and commercial planning activities
  • Other duties commensurate with the role
  • Supporting HSQE incident investigations where required
  • Supporting new site adoption/onboarding
  • Supporting daily monitor and fault escalation
  • Other duties commensurate with the role
Knowledge
  • Turbine O&M background in either Vestas /Siemens/Gamesa/Senvion Technologies
  • Team leader
  • Co-ordination of subcontractors
  • H&S Awareness (RA, CoSSH , MS)
  • WTSR
Skills
  • Strong approach to safe working practices
  • Excellent communication skills, fluent written and spoken English
  • Attention to detail
  • Ability to work both independently and as part of a team
  • Able to respond to changing priorities and emergent issues
  • Strong problem-solving skills and the ability to read and interpret schematic diagrams and technical manuals
  • Computer skills for writing reports, reporting progress and communicating by email
Experience
  • Mechanical or Electrical fault finding
  • Current Authorised Technician or held AT status
  • Experience in leading teams
  • Use of Hydraulic tooling
  • Blade repairs
  • Use of Microsoft Office applications
  • Reporting
  • Wind Turbine maintenance
  • Managing heavy lifting
  • Working at height
Qualifications
  • Full UK driving licence
  • Mechanical or Electrical Engineering Qualification (Minimum Level 3 NVQ)

At RES, we celebrate difference s as we know it makes our company a great place to work. Encouraging applicants with different backgrounds, ideas and points of view, we create teams who work together to solve complex problems and design practical solutions for our clients. Our multiple perspectives come from many sources including the diverse ethnicity, culture, gender, nationality, age, sex, sexual orientation, gender identity and expression, disability, marital status, parental status, education, social background and life experience of our people.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.